A 40-year-old man was killed and a 36-year-old woman was injured in a shooting Thursday night in Akron, police said.
Officers responded around 7:19 p.m. to the intersection of Marcy Street and Cole Avenue after receiving multiple reports of gunfire, according to the Akron Police Department.
When officers arrived, they found the man unresponsive in the driver’s seat of a Jeep Latitude with multiple gunshot wounds. He was pronounced dead at the scene.
A 36-year-old woman was found nearby suffering from a gunshot wound to the hip. Officers provided emergency first aid before Akron Fire Department paramedics transported her to a local hospital. Police said her injuries are believed to be non-life-threatening.
Detectives with the department’s Major Crimes Unit and Crime Scene Unit processed the scene and collected evidence. No arrests have been announced.
The investigation remains ongoing.
